Overview
AH41Z3-AG1 from BCD Semiconductor Manufacturing Limited is a bipolar latched Hall-effect position sensor IC designed for electronic commutation in brushless DC motors. It integrates a Hall voltage generator, comparator, Schmitt trigger, and bandgap regulator; operates from 4V to 24V supply; delivers 50mA sink current; and functions across –40°C to +150°C in TO-92S-3 package.
For engineers reviewing the AH41Z3-AG1 datasheet, AH41Z3-AG1 pinout, AH41Z3-AG1 application, or AH41Z3-AG1 equivalent, this device serves as a magnetic field–activated switch with defined operate/release points (BOP/BRP), hysteresis (80–140 G), and open-collector output for motor phase control in high-temperature environments.
Technical Context
The AH41Z3-AG1 implements a latched switching architecture: a north pole triggers output low (ON), and only a south pole releases it (OFF). Its internal bandgap regulator enables stable operation across 4–24V supply and temperature extremes (–40°C to +150°C).
Magnetic sensitivity is graded-Grade A: BOP = 30–75 G, BRP = –75 to –30 G; Grade B: BOP = 5–105 G, BRP = –105 to –5 G-providing configurable field thresholds and 80–140 G hysteresis for robust noise immunity in motor control feedback loops.

FAQ
What magnetic polarity activates the AH41Z3-AG1 output?
The AH41Z3-AG1 output turns ON (sinks current) when exposed to a sufficient north magnetic pole (BOP ≥30 G for Grade A). It remains latched ON until a south pole of adequate strength (|BRP| ≥30 G) is applied to turn it OFF. This latching behavior eliminates need for continuous field presence during motor rotation.
Does AH41Z3-AG1 require an external pull-up resistor?
Yes. The AH41Z3-AG1 features an open-collector output that requires an external pull-up resistor to VCC or another logic rail. Typical values range from 1 kΩ to 10 kΩ depending on rise time requirements and bus loading; 4.7 kΩ is commonly used for 12 V systems with ≤200 ns rise time.
Can AH41Z3-AG1 operate from a 3.3 V supply?
No. The absolute minimum supply voltage is 4 V per datasheet specifications. Operation below 4 V risks failure to activate the internal bandgap regulator and comparator, resulting in undefined output behavior or no switching.
